Foodpanda, Agribank to offer partner riders affordable motorcycle financing

foodpanda x agribank

Online food delivery services have become a popular way of having your meals — and even your groceries — delivered right to your doorstep. The sector has also become one of the top sources of income for many Filipinos as more and more people embrace food delivery.

  • To help address the needs of its partner riders, leading online q-commerce platform foodpanda teamed up with Agribank, one of the country’s leading rural banking institutions, to provide accessible and flexible motorcycle loan options for its partner rider fleet.

    foodpanda-pau-pau

    “The collaboration is definitely one that will elevate the game in the country’s gig economy. For us at foodpanda, we want to be known not just as a delivery platform that provides livelihood opportunities to Filipinos, but also one that puts the welfare of its partner riders as a priority — such as offering competitive benefits to them,” said Foodpanda Philippines Operations Director Patricia Jacinto.

    With the help of both companies, Ka-Panda partner riders can now get motorcycle units from a wide range of motorcycle brands and enjoy low monthly installments with exclusive discounts. In addition, partner riders can easily apply for a motorcycle loan through AgriBank’s online portal without going through a tedious manual process.

    “We are glad to be working with Foodpanda in this project that will benefit and create an impact in improving the lives of their riders. We have also made our deposit products available to these partner riders as part of our advocacy to serve the unbanked market so they can place their hard-earned money in a savings account that will help them advance their financial goals in the future,” said Agribank President Danny Boy Antonio.

    Sharing Agribank’s goal of financial inclusion for all, Jacinto explained that “with this program, [riders> no longer need to show a paystub or go through a stringent process, which is often the case when applying for a motorcycle loan.”
